Current Asset
Resources anticipated to be turned into cash, disposed of, or used up within a period of one year or the duration of the business's operational cycle, depending on which timeframe extends further.
Current Liability
A financial obligation that is due within one year or within the normal operating cycle of a business, which typically includes accounts payable, short-term loans, and accrued liabilities.
Reversing Entry
An accounting technique used to simplify record-keeping, where an entry made in one accounting period is reversed in the next period to allow for straightforward transaction recording.
Adjusting Journal Entry
A journal entry made at the end of an accounting period to record any unrecorded income or expenses for that period, ensuring that financial statements adhere to the accrual basis of accounting.
